Working with a developer, Baskervill developed a comprehensive redevelopment master plan for Philadelphia’s Naval Shipyard. Totaling over 500 waterfront acres, the project sought to create a mixed-use hub that would take advantage of the site’s potential and proximity to the city center, expanding on the recent addition of Urban Outfitters’ campus. Taking into consideration an existing historic district and plans for transit, our plan called for a mix of uses – including multi-family housing, office, hospitality, recreation, retail and parking – as well as conservation and open spaces, parks, and trails, all configured into distinct “districts” lending walkability and human scale to each specific area.
